About Karla Soares-Weiser

Dr. Karla Soares-Weiser is the Chief Executive Officer of Cochrane, the world’s trusted producer of scientific evidence. Appointed in 2025, she is leading Cochrane into its next phase with a focus on equity, collaboration, and collective impact. From 2019 to 2025, Karla served as Cochrane’s Editor-in-Chief, driving transformative changes in evidence synthesis and delivering timely, high-quality insights to policymakers and governments worldwide. She co-led the planning of the Evidence Synthesis International Collaborative (ESIC), supported by the Wellcome Trust, which set out a shared roadmap for a stronger and more equitable global evidence ecosystem. With over 30 years of experience in research, academia, and leadership, Karla is committed to tackling global health challenges and reducing inequities, particularly in low- and middle-income countries. Fluent in four languages, she is known for fostering international partnerships and championing evidence-informed decision-making. A board-certified psychiatrist with a Master’s in Mental Health Epidemiology and a PhD in Evidence-Based Health Care, Karla combines scientific expertise, cultural awareness, and strategic leadership. Throughout her career, she has built collaborations, shaped strategies, and mobilized collective action to deliver lasting impact in health and equity worldwide.
